Omar Abdullah, the chief minister of Jammu and Kashmir, strongly condemned the recent violence against migrant laborers, emphasizing that such acts are unacceptable and calling for heightened security measures. He also underscored the significance of golf tournaments as a means to boost tourism in the area, recalling a time when these events were a hallmark of Kashmir’s serene landscape, well before militancy took root.
